  • Abstract
    In this paper the use of laser machining for the rapid prototyping of microwave circuits in LTCC technology is studied. Compared with traditional screen printing or photolithographic methods, a fast and low cost method for circuit research and development is feasible by directly patterning conductors and vias using a commercial laser prototyping system on unfired LTCC green-tape. The effects of varying laser power, etching speed and etching grid are studied. A conductor width and gap of 50 mum are successfully realized with edges that are clean cut with a definition of plusmn 5 mum. A via with diameter of 50 mum is also realized. A band-pass ring resonator and a coupled-line band-pass filter are fabricated using this technique and the results are compared with simulation.
